Official recalls

1

07V173000 · Electrical SYSTEM:12V/24V/48V Battery:cables

Apr 26, 2007

CERTAIN MOTORCYCLES WERE BUILT WITH A CONDITION THAT PERMITS THE POSITIVE BATTERY CABLE TO CONTACT A WELD BEAD ON THE OIL TANK. THIS MAY CAUSE THE WELD BEAD TO ABRADE THROUGH THE INSULATION ON THE CABLE AND CAUSE AN ELECTRICAL SHORT FROM THE BATTERY THROUGH THE OIL TANK AND OIL LINES.

Consequence & remedy

Consequence: THIS COULD LEAD TO AN OIL LEAK AND/OR POSSIBLE FIRE, WHICH COULD RESULT IN INJURY OR DEATH TO THE RIDER.

Remedy: DEALERS WILL INSTALL A BATTERY CADDY THAT WILL PROTECT THE CABLE AND ENSURE PROPER CABLE ROUTING. THIS RECALL BEGAN ON MAY 4, 2007. OWNERS MAY CONTACT HARLEY-DAVIDSON AT 1-414-342-4080.
